Hey guys! Let's dive into the nitty-gritty of SEO and figure out how to absolutely crush it in 2023. Search Engine Optimization, or SEO, is more critical than ever for businesses and individuals aiming to boost their online presence. With search engine algorithms constantly evolving, staying ahead requires a proactive and adaptive approach. We’re going to unpack some actionable strategies that you can start implementing today to see real results. Forget those outdated tactics; we're focusing on what actually works in the current digital landscape.

    Understanding the SEO Landscape in 2023

    To kick things off, let's chat about how the SEO world is shaping up this year. It's not the same ballgame it was even a couple of years ago, ya know? Things are changing fast. At the forefront is understanding user intent. Google's algorithms are now incredibly sophisticated at deciphering what users really want when they type in a search query. This means simply stuffing keywords into your content is a big no-no. Instead, you need to create content that genuinely answers the questions and solves the problems of your target audience. Think about what your potential customers are searching for, the language they use, and the context behind their queries. This deeper understanding will inform your content strategy and help you create resources that not only rank well but also provide real value to your audience.

    Another key trend is the rise of mobile-first indexing. With the majority of web traffic now coming from mobile devices, Google prioritizes the mobile version of your website for indexing and ranking. This means your website must be fully optimized for mobile, not just as an afterthought but as the primary focus. Ensure your site is responsive, loads quickly on mobile devices, and provides a seamless user experience. Neglecting mobile optimization is like leaving money on the table – you're missing out on a huge segment of potential traffic and customers. Furthermore, voice search is becoming increasingly important. As more people use voice assistants like Siri, Alexa, and Google Assistant, optimizing your content for voice search is crucial. This involves targeting long-tail keywords and answering questions in a conversational tone.

    Keyword Research: Finding the Right Terms

    Okay, let's talk keywords. Keyword research is the foundation of any successful SEO strategy. It's about identifying the terms and phrases your target audience uses when searching for information related to your business. But here's the deal: it's not just about finding high-volume keywords. You need to find the right keywords – those that are relevant to your business, have a decent search volume, and have relatively low competition. Start by brainstorming a list of keywords related to your products or services. Use keyword research tools like Google Keyword Planner, SEMrush, Ahrefs, or Moz Keyword Explorer to expand your list and gather data on search volume, competition, and related keywords. Look for long-tail keywords – longer, more specific phrases that people use when they're further along in the buying process. For example, instead of targeting the keyword "coffee," you might target "best organic fair trade coffee beans online." These long-tail keywords may have lower search volume, but they also have lower competition and higher conversion rates. Once you've identified your target keywords, integrate them naturally into your website content, including your titles, headings, meta descriptions, and body text. But remember, don't overstuff! Focus on creating high-quality, informative content that provides value to your audience, and the keywords will fall into place naturally. Regularly review and update your keyword strategy as search trends and user behavior evolve. This ensures your content remains relevant and continues to attract organic traffic.

    On-Page Optimization: Making Your Website Search-Engine Friendly

    Now, let's get your website in tip-top shape! On-page optimization refers to the practice of optimizing individual web pages to rank higher in search results and attract more relevant traffic. This involves optimizing various elements of your website, including your titles, headings, meta descriptions, URLs, images, and content. Start with your titles. Your title tag is one of the most important on-page SEO factors. It tells search engines what your page is about and is often the first thing users see in search results. Make sure your title tag is concise, descriptive, and includes your target keyword. Keep it under 60 characters to avoid truncation in search results. Next, optimize your headings. Use heading tags (H1, H2, H3, etc.) to structure your content and make it easier for both users and search engines to understand. Use your target keywords in your headings where it makes sense, but don't overdo it. Your H1 tag should be the main title of your page and should accurately reflect the content. Meta descriptions are brief summaries of your page's content that appear below the title tag in search results. Although meta descriptions don't directly impact rankings, they can influence click-through rates. Write compelling meta descriptions that entice users to click on your link. Keep them under 160 characters. Optimize your URLs by making them short, descriptive, and keyword-rich. Use hyphens to separate words and avoid using underscores or special characters. For example, instead of using a URL like "example.com/page?id=123," use a URL like "example.com/keyword-rich-page." Optimize your images by using descriptive file names and alt tags. Alt tags are text descriptions of your images that help search engines understand what the images are about. Use your target keywords in your alt tags where relevant. Finally, focus on creating high-quality, original content that provides value to your audience. This is the most important on-page SEO factor. Make sure your content is well-written, informative, and engaging. Break up your text with headings, subheadings, bullet points, and images to make it easier to read. And don't forget to internally link to other relevant pages on your website. Regularly review and update your on-page optimization as needed. This ensures your website remains search-engine friendly and continues to attract organic traffic.

    Off-Page Optimization: Building Your Website's Authority

    Alright, let's step away from your website for a bit. Off-page optimization involves activities you do outside of your website to improve your search engine rankings. The primary goal is to build your website's authority and reputation. Think of it like this: on-page optimization makes your website appealing to search engines; off-page optimization makes other websites vouch for you. The most important off-page optimization factor is link building. Earning high-quality backlinks from other reputable websites is a strong signal to search engines that your website is trustworthy and authoritative. But not all links are created equal. Links from high-authority websites in your niche are much more valuable than links from low-quality or irrelevant websites. Focus on earning backlinks from websites that are relevant to your industry, have a good reputation, and have a high domain authority. There are several ways to build backlinks. One common strategy is to create high-quality content that other websites will want to link to. This could include blog posts, infographics, videos, or other types of content that provide value to your audience. You can also reach out to other website owners and ask them to link to your content. This is known as outreach. Another strategy is to participate in industry forums and communities and include links to your website in your profile or signature. Social media marketing is another important off-page optimization factor. Sharing your content on social media can help you reach a wider audience and attract more traffic to your website. It can also help you build your brand and establish yourself as an authority in your industry. But remember, social media is not just about promoting your own content. It's also about engaging with your audience and building relationships. Respond to comments and questions, participate in conversations, and share content from other sources. Online reputation management is also crucial for off-page optimization. Monitor your online reputation and address any negative reviews or comments promptly and professionally. A positive online reputation can help you attract more customers and improve your search engine rankings. Regularly monitor your off-page optimization efforts and track your progress. This will help you identify what's working and what's not, and make adjustments as needed.

    Technical SEO: Ensuring a Smooth User Experience

    Let's get technical! Technical SEO focuses on improving the underlying structure and code of your website to make it easier for search engines to crawl, index, and understand your content. It's like making sure your website is built on a solid foundation. One of the most important technical SEO factors is website speed. A slow-loading website can frustrate users and lead to higher bounce rates, which can negatively impact your search engine rankings. Use tools like Google PageSpeed Insights to analyze your website's speed and identify areas for improvement. Optimize your images, enable browser caching, and use a content delivery network (CDN) to speed up your website. Mobile-friendliness is another crucial technical SEO factor. As mentioned earlier, Google prioritizes the mobile version of your website for indexing and ranking. Make sure your website is responsive and provides a seamless user experience on all devices. Use Google's Mobile-Friendly Test to check your website's mobile-friendliness. Website architecture is also important for technical SEO. Make sure your website has a clear and logical structure that makes it easy for users and search engines to navigate. Use a sitemap to help search engines crawl your website more efficiently. A sitemap is a file that lists all the pages on your website and helps search engines discover and index your content. Use robots.txt to control which pages search engines can crawl. Robots.txt is a file that tells search engines which pages on your website they should not crawl. This can be useful for preventing search engines from crawling duplicate content or sensitive information. Use structured data markup to help search engines understand the context of your content. Structured data markup is code that you can add to your website to provide search engines with more information about your content, such as the type of content, the author, and the publication date. Implement HTTPS to secure your website. HTTPS is a secure version of HTTP that encrypts the data transmitted between your website and your users' browsers. This helps protect your users' privacy and security. Regularly monitor your website for technical issues and fix them promptly. This will help ensure your website remains search-engine friendly and continues to attract organic traffic.

    Measuring and Analyzing Your SEO Performance

    Alright, so you've put in all this work... how do you know if it's paying off? Measuring and analyzing your SEO performance is crucial for understanding what's working and what's not. It allows you to make data-driven decisions and optimize your strategy for better results. One of the most important metrics to track is organic traffic. This is the traffic that comes to your website from search engines. Use Google Analytics to track your organic traffic and identify which keywords and pages are driving the most traffic. Track your keyword rankings to see how your website is ranking for your target keywords. Use tools like SEMrush, Ahrefs, or Moz Rank Tracker to track your keyword rankings over time. Monitor your bounce rate to see how many users are leaving your website after viewing only one page. A high bounce rate can indicate that your website is not relevant to users' search queries or that your website is not user-friendly. Track your conversion rates to see how many users are completing desired actions on your website, such as filling out a form or making a purchase. This will help you understand how well your website is converting traffic into leads and sales. Monitor your website speed to ensure your website is loading quickly. Use Google PageSpeed Insights to track your website's speed over time. Track your backlink profile to see how many backlinks your website has and where they are coming from. Use tools like SEMrush, Ahrefs, or Moz Link Explorer to track your backlink profile. Regularly analyze your SEO performance and identify areas for improvement. Use the data you collect to make informed decisions about your SEO strategy. This will help you achieve better results and maximize your ROI.

    By implementing these strategies, you'll be well on your way to achieving SEO success in 2023. Remember, SEO is an ongoing process. Stay updated on the latest trends and best practices, and continuously optimize your website for better results. Good luck!